As long as it is the big block 600 you should be able to. From what I remember the 600 used the same 68mm stroke and 16mm wrist pins.

Just make sure you use a 700 head Make sure to check the timing and you'll most likely a 700 CDI too.

^^^^^'98's are a non ves motor bud.

yes it will work fine just need to add the head CDI jetting and clutch spring and possibly wieghts depends on how you want it to run.

Quote originally posted by timespentsearching

ya its called a 660 kit. have to chagne the springs in the ves though to.


You are referring to the 600 small block motor. If you put 700 big block cylinders/pistons onto a 600 big block case you have 700cc of displacement.
